An EpiPen may not be safe or effective to use after its expiration date. It is unclear how long an EpiPen will continue to work once it expires.
An expired EpiPen may not be as potent as one that is unexpired. But, in the event of anaphylaxis, an expired EpiPen is probably better than no EpiPen at all.Furthermore, research shows that most epinephrine auto-injectors (EAIs) retain 90% of their drug content for up to 30 months after their expiration date.

EpiPens generally expire after about two years and should be replaced if not used within that time period. EpiPens expiration dates are generally about two years from the date of manufacture.

Along with a team of researchers, Cantrell gathered expired EpiPens from patients and practitioners. Cantrell said that the team gathered 40 expired EpiPens in just two weeks from a single clinic, indicating that a large number of expired EpiPens are out there. The team then analyzed the EpiPens for concentrations of epinephrine.
